Talking Mirrors

Let’s start easy, players will discover Talking Mirrors at various places throughout the game. Some of them will praise the players while others will serve some sarcastic remarks.

  • These talking mirrors were a recurring feature in the Harry Potter series where Harry had to deal with their witty and punching remakers. Try and see how many can you find.

Hogwarts Herbology Award

The next Easter egg that players can discover is on the way leading to the Trophy Room from the Grand Staircase. It is none other than the Hogwarts Herbology Award belonging to the current Herbology teacher Mirabel Garlick.

  • Mirabel Garlick achieved the award during her 7th year at Hogwarts. It is presented for exceeding expectations in her work with flora. You’ll find many more nods to the series in the Trophy Room, including the Goblet of Fire casket.

Squid Toast

Hogwarts Legacy offers individualized quests for different houses. During one Slytherin mission, fans can spot a comic Easter egg. In Scrope’s Last Hope, Slytherin students need to place a toast on the pedestal to overcome The Giant Squid wall.

  • Once you reach inside, the ghost of Richard Jackdaw notes that some squids seem to love toast. This is a direct nod to Harry and others feeding toast to The Giant Squid.

Potion in the cubicle

In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ets, Hermione brews some Polyjuice Potion in one of the cubicles of Moaning Myrtle’s bathroom. However, in Hogwarts Legacy, we find Hermione was simply keeping up with Hogwarts’ witch heritage.

  • As fans discovered a Polyjuice Potion Easter egg in the witches’ toilets near Professor Fig’s office. When you open one of the cubicles, you will find a bubbling cauldron surrounded by all the apparatuses necessary for brewing a potion.

Snape Music Box

During the main story, players will visit the Room of Requirement with Professor Weasley. As players walk past a painting of a witch, they will trigger a musical box on the table. The musical box is easy to miss, however, the figure popping up looks like a spitting image of the future professor, Severus Snape.

Familiar Characters

Hogwarts Legacy’s cast list includes a few familiar faces. Players will find Headmaster Phineas Nigellus Black (ancestor to Sirius Black) and Professor Matilda Weasley (ancestor of the Weasley family). Apart from those, there are some ghosts of the past that players can come across, such as Nearly Headless Nick.

  • However, undoubtedly the fan favorite is Peeves the Poltergeist. An entertaining presence that was lost in translation in the film adaptation. In case you miss him terrorizing students, don’t fret as you’ll find him in an early story mission.

Following Butterflies

A true easter egg tough to notice is a quest involving following butterflies to find a treasure. This is a direct salute to the Ron Weasley dialogue in the Chamber of Secrets. “Why spiders? Why couldn’t we follow the butterflies?” well now thanks to Hogwarts Legacy you can follow butterflies instead of Spiders.
